Configuration of MSSQLACacheTest This test tracks the usage of aggregate cache, and promptly alerts administrators to a poor cache hit ratio. Additionally, the test reveals if the lack of sufficient memory could have contributed to the inoptimal cache usage. The test also reports the rate of cache evictions, so that administrators can figure out if infrequent evictions is the reason for poor cache usage.
